Hotel Review
San Buenaventura Hotel
Panajachel, Sololá

If and when we return to Lake Atitlán, I would 100% book a stay at the Hotel Sanbuenaventura. We got to stay in a standard double bed room one night and upgraded to a two-story suite the following night. Both rooms were very clean with comfortable beds, FILTERED TAP WATER(!), delicious breakfasts (we did not eat lunch and they do not provide dinner). The property feels very tropical with lush landscaping, a beautiful heated pool and many lookout points and green space where you can admire the beautiful lake and volcanos on the horizon. We were always looked after by the hotel staff, they called tuk tuks every time we needed to go into the city center (takes about 15 minutes for them to arrive so plan accordingly).

Activity Review
Boat Tour of Lake Atitlán Villages
Boat Tour of Lake Atitlán Villages
Guatemala

Over 2 days, Pablo Chumil and his expert boat captains took us to 3 villages - San Juan, San Pedro and Santiago Atitlan. We spent the majority of time in charming San Juan, visiting it over 2 days. At first I didn't know why we would go to the village twice but I am so glad we did - we spent 1 day touring an organic coffee cooperative, LA VOZ QUE CLAMA EN EL DECIERTO, SAN JUAN LA LAGUNA and the next day at a women's owned textiles coop, Artesania La Voz De Los Tzutujiles (coincidence in naming). We only made a brief stop in San Pedro so I can't comment on my experience there. Santiago Atitlan was so rich in Mayan history - we visited Maximon, ate the best traditional Mayan/Guatemalan lunch, and enjoyed soaking up the sights and sounds of their culture. I would highly recommend spending an afternoon here. To quote Jurassic Park, "hold on to your butts" during afternoon boat trips across the lake - the water is surprisingly choppy and some rides can be ~30-40 minutes if you're going across the lake. Calm in the mornings, but it was a fun experience! A few of us get sea sickness so we were prepared (turns out natural non-drowsy Dramamine = ginger pills) but we didn't get it too badly.

My experience at KimKim began with Chris Gewinner's support and advice, he was always super attentive and helped us create the best plan according to our wishes and expectations. The trip was amazing. Everyone at Oldtown Oldfitters was super available to help and give us details on the itinerary. The highlight for us was Diego, who was our guide in Pacaya and Altitlan, he was an amazing guide, super into what he was doing, willing to help and explain every detail, always with a smile on his face. He really made the difference on our trip, we are happy to say we made a friend! The tours were also great, every place we went was breathtaking. Guatemala is indeed an unforgettable country with beautiful landscapes and a rich and beautiful culture.

The only downside for us was the lack of details we were given regarding our two day trip to Semuc Champey, we knew it was going to be a long drive but no one told us we would need to stay 22hours in a bus. Plus, the agency that drove us back from Semuc to Antigua was super disorganized. The bus driver stop in the middle of the road to change buses and that took us 40 minutes, everyone (aprox 30 people) had to hop down the bus, in a heat of 30C degrees, wait for the bus drivers to change the luggage from a bus to the other. That took us 40 minutes and no one explained the reason why that was happening. Plus, when we got to Antigua, the bus driver dropped us off in a random place at 9PM, we had no battery on our phones after the 13h drive, we had to carry our luggage and walk in circles until after 30 minutes when we finally found our hotel.

I told Oldtown about my disappointment with the trip and also told them this was the only bad thing that happened. Despite that, I super reccommend KimKim and Oldtown but I think more details should be given in the plan.
